I first got this car in 2019, when I was around 18 years old. the car had around 23k miles, fairly new at the time. I first got it for like 23k or so. its the perfect car, for me at least, its got the powerful engine, I'm loving the sunroof, the auto park thingy. its just an awesome car. Right now it has around 190k miles, I didn't drive much around 2019 to 2023, but I've been traveling across the United, by driving, so I've been putting a lot of mileage on the car, best economy, averages mpg for the highway and 28 for the city, I mainly drive on highways hence why its at 28 mpg. I can put at around 550 miles on a single tank. there has not been any issues at all although I had to get my bumper replaced due to the active grill shutter assembly broke, due to some debris or so. that's the only time my check engine light came on. all you need for a long lasting car is basic maintenance, I do oil changes around 3k to 5k, trying to keep it fresh and everything. the car has amazing safety features, saved me from multiple accidents that I was almost involved in. my car, in my opinion, I wouldn't replace it with anything else, its style is still up to this date, nothing aged but the information system. the car is the best car ever.… - 5.0
